高效赋能:搭建Linux高性能环境优化机器学习流

AI绘图结果,仅供参考

在机器学习项目中,构建一个高效的Linux环境是提升训练速度和模型性能的关键。Linux系统以其稳定性、灵活性和强大的命令行工具而受到广泛欢迎,尤其适合处理大规模数据和复杂计算。

优化Linux环境可以从硬件资源管理开始。确保CPU、内存和磁盘I/O得到合理分配,使用top、htop等工具监控系统负载,避免资源争用导致的性能瓶颈。同时,选择合适的文件系统如ext4或XFS,可以提高数据读写效率。

软件层面的优化同样重要。安装必要的开发工具链,如GCC、Python及其依赖库,确保编译和运行时的兼容性。使用Docker或虚拟环境管理依赖,减少版本冲突带来的问题。

对于深度学习框架,如TensorFlow或PyTorch,配置GPU加速能显著提升计算速度。安装NVIDIA驱动和CUDA工具包,并通过nvidia-smi监控GPU状态,确保硬件资源被充分利用。

•定期更新系统和软件,修复已知漏洞,保持环境的安全性和稳定性。结合日志分析和性能调优工具,持续改进系统表现,为机器学习任务提供可靠支持。

dawei

【声明】:丽水站长网内容转载自互联网,其相关言论仅代表作者个人观点绝非权威,不代表本站立场。如您发现内容存在版权问题,请提交相关链接至邮箱:bqsm@foxmail.com,我们将及时予以处理。

发表回复